Ground School:
Over summer 2008, NSCC will sponsor two FAA ground schools. This is advance information regarding those ground schools is provided for initial planning purposes. Both will be advertised in the summer training schedule that will be posted to COMPASS approximately the last week of February or first week of March. Our traditional FAA ground School run by Judge Colby and a new NSCC sponsored FAA Ground School to by run onboard the display ship Midway in San Diego. NSCC cadet cost is expected to be deposit only at $150 plus personal spending, for both schools. Additional details as follow:

NSCC FAA Ground School at Southern Polytechnical State University, Marietta, GA
This course is sponsored by Judge Colby and is NSCC's traditional FAA Ground School. For 2008 it will once again be in at Southern Polytechnical in Marietta, very much like last year. This course is attended by Sea Cadets as well as NJROTC cadets and Young Marines. Tentative dates are 15 - 27June with a possible second class 6-18 July. FAA testing is included. Cadets interested in attending this course are invited to contact Judge Colby immediately at (703) 549- 7722. Additional details will be posted at www.aviation.cc

 

NSCC FAA Ground School onboard Midway, San Diego
This year the NSCC will assume oversight of the Flying Midshipmen FAA Ground School which will be conducted on board the USS Midway Museum in San Diego, CA. This notice is to give a forewarning of the school for planning purposes as we will have 24 cadet slots available. No other youth groups will be participating in this class so NSCC is responsible to fill all the slots. This school, and Judge Colby's in Marietta, are for all cadets interested in pursuing the ground school portion of the Private Pilot License. Again, this message is just for planning purposes ... no need to contact the COTC until the course is announced on COMPASS. Of note, if the cadet passes the course on the Midway, they will be able to take the FAA Exam on the last day of the course. Must be 15 to take the FAA Exam. All berthing and galley services will be on board the Midway. Tentative dates are 20 July – 1 August. LCDR Manoogian, SRD for Region 11 will be the COTC for this initial class dedicated to the NSCC. Prerequisites will be:

Must be 15 by August 1.
Latest school grade/progress report will have to be submitted with application.
Looking for cadets with 3.0 GPA (waivers on a case by case basis)

Petty Officer Leadership Academy (POLA is now required for advancement to E5, PO2)
One summer POLA opportunity is schedules for  29 June 08 through 6 July 2008 at Naval Base Coronado in San Diego, California

 SEAMANSHIP TRAINING LAKE MEAD
Ride a house boat on Lake Mead leaving from Echo Bay, Overton, NV on Friday 14 March returning Saturday 22 March. This is an excellent opportunity for high performing cadets to build their leadership skills while learning hands-on small boat handling and navigation. Required deposit is $300
